The Mesmerizing Blue Waters
Upon reaching the Rio Celeste, I was greeted by a sight that defied belief. The river’s water was a surreal shade of blue, a result of volcanic sulfur and calcium carbonate reacting in a way that seemed almost magical. It was as if the river had been painted by the hands of a celestial artist. The Rio Celeste Waterfall, where the river cascades into a striking blue lagoon, was a favorite photo spot, and I couldn’t resist capturing the moment.
The Tenideros, where two rivers merge, and the Poza Azul, the most renowned dye pool, were equally captivating. The vibrant colors and the serene surroundings made it easy to lose track of time.
